“Dream Day 11” Saturday February 19th, 2011 at The Oakland Metro Theater, Oakland, California. Celebrating the life and legacy of Oakland’s graffiti king, Mike “Dream” Francisco.

Art Show 6pm-9pm, All Ages, Free
Showtime 9pm-2am, $10-$20 sliding scale, +21
Art exhibition by TDK crew + Special Guests

Music by DJs: ShortKut, Sake One, Fuze, Myke One, Platurn, Tim Diesel, Matthew Africa & Willie Maze + more

Performances by Bored Stiff, F.A.M.E. + Special Guests

Some of the Bay Area’s best DJs and Artists have assembled to pay tribute to life and legacy of Oakland’s beloved Graffiti King and Bay Area legend, Mike “DREAM” Francisco. Recognized worldwide as a style master, Dream’s graffiti established the visual aesthetic of Oakland’s Hip Hop culture, and put The Town on the map in what is now the fastest growing art movement in human history.

This event marks eleven years since Dream was tragically murdered, and all proceeds from the event will benefit Akil Francisco, Dream’s only son, now 11 years old.

…Since its inception, Hip-Hop has spotlighted voices and movements of resistance. However, at times it has been used as a patriarchal tool for oppression. QUEENDOM seeks to reverse that by placing women at the center of this art form. Witness this all-female show as the ladies of hip-hop represent all 4 elements – graf writing, breakin’, MCing & DJing – as they always have.
